m68k: Avoid xchg() warning

gcc warns about the value of xchg()/cmpxchg() being unused
in some cases:

net/core/filter.c: In function 'bpf_clear_redirect_map':
arch/m68k/include/asm/cmpxchg.h:137:3: warning: value computed is not used [-Wunused-value]
  106 | #define cmpxchg(ptr, o, n) cmpxchg_local((ptr), (o), (n))
net/core/filter.c:3595:4: note: in expansion of macro 'cmpxchg'
 3595 |    cmpxchg(&ri->map, map, NULL);

Shut up that warning like we do on other architectures, by
turning the macro into a statement expression.
